Simplify the following fraction multiplications: 12×67\frac{1}{2} \times \frac{6}{7} and 56×39\frac{5}{6} \times \frac{3}{9}.

STEP 1

Assumptions
1. We are performing multiplication of two fractions in each part of the problem.
2. To multiply two fractions, we multiply the numerators together and the denominators together.

STEP 2

Let's solve part (a) of the problem. Multiply the numerators of the two fractions.
12×67=1×62×7\frac{1}{2} \times \frac{6}{7} = \frac{1 \times 6}{2 \times 7}

STEP 3

Now, multiply the denominators of the two fractions.
1×62×7=614\frac{1 \times 6}{2 \times 7} = \frac{6}{14}

STEP 4

Simplify the fraction if possible. In this case, both the numerator and the denominator are divisible by 2.
614=6÷214÷2\frac{6}{14} = \frac{6 \div 2}{14 \div 2}

STEP 5

Perform the division to simplify the fraction.
6÷214÷2=37\frac{6 \div 2}{14 \div 2} = \frac{3}{7}

STEP 6

The solution for part (a) is 37\frac{3}{7}.

STEP 7

Now, let's solve part (b) of the problem. Multiply the numerators of the two fractions.
56×39=5×36×9\frac{5}{6} \times \frac{3}{9} = \frac{5 \times 3}{6 \times 9}

STEP 8

Now, multiply the denominators of the two fractions.
5×36×9=1554\frac{5 \times 3}{6 \times 9} = \frac{15}{54}

STEP 9

Simplify the fraction if possible. In this case, both the numerator and the denominator are divisible by 3.
1554=15÷354÷3\frac{15}{54} = \frac{15 \div 3}{54 \div 3}

STEP 10

Perform the division to simplify the fraction.
15÷354÷3=518\frac{15 \div 3}{54 \div 3} = \frac{5}{18}

STEP 11

The solution for part (b) is 518\frac{5}{18}.
The solutions are: a. 37\frac{3}{7} b. 518\frac{5}{18}
